## Limits and Quotas: Fabrikweave Test-Data Factory

Fabrikweave is our shared library for generating fixture records in integration tests. To keep CI databases small and runs fast, the factory enforces per-suite caps on generated rows, nested association depth, and total build time. Exceeding a cap fails the suite immediately rather than degrading silently, so new team members should size fixtures deliberately. Overrides are possible but require a reviewer sign-off in the test plan. The default caps ship as library constants, reproduced below.

tuning table, kawep-tawif:
CAPS = {
    "olidor": 80,
    "belion": 7,
    "quenys": 225,
    "druox": 839,
    "fraath": 482,
}

Hi team,

Before I hand off the 3.2 release, please note the humidity sensor drift reported on Verdana controllers in the Elmbrook trial site. Drift exceeds 4% after roughly ten days of continuous operation; firmware 3.2.1 adds an automatic recalibration cycle every 72 hours. Support should advise growers to install 3.2.1 and trigger a manual recalibration once. The hotfix bundle must be verified before distribution, so I'm including the signing key used for the 3.2.1 packages below.

release key, fahof-yagap: bky3_m5d

Handover — Top Floor Quiet Room

Priya, the quiet room on level 9 at Calder House is now bookable again after the ventilation fix. Please keep the blinds down until the glare film arrives, and log any booking clashes with facilities. The door lock was rekeyed on Tuesday, so use the new code below.

badge for fajog-fahap: bdg-G-50

LiftSim onboarding, security review edition. The simulator models dispatch algorithms for the Averneth tower project; no real building hardware is touched. It does, however, pull anonymized traffic traces from the Pellgrove telemetry archive, which is the only external dependency worth your attention. Network egress is restricted to that one endpoint. Scenario files are local and unsigned — flagged, known issue. The archive requires a fetch credential at startup, supplied on the line directly below.

vault entry, hawep-yaguf: RELAY_SECRET3=85c